Finder.app

Description: Finder is the default file manager and graphical user interface shell included with the Apple macOS operating system. It allows users to browse, search, access, organize and manage files and folders on their Mac computer.

VanillaSoft

Description: VanillaSoft is a sales engagement and CRM software designed for inside sales teams. It helps track leads, interactions, and deals to optimize the sales process and increase productivity.
